Samiul Islam, Class 4

Chilapara Government Primary School

Samiul lives in a small village of Panchagarh with his grandparents. His parents left him with his grandparents when he was a baby and went to live separately in Dhaka city. His grandmother, Jolekha, takes care of him and depends on his grandfather, who works as a vendor selling brooms to provide for the family.

Mohammad Rakib, Class 4

Chilapara Government Primary School

Rakib and his two sisters live in a small village of Panchagarh with their grandmother. His mother passed away from cancer recently, while his father left to start a new family soon afterwards. His grandmother, Rupban, takes care of them and works in nearby houses to provide for the family.

Jannatun Akter, Class 3

Chandanbari Government Primary School

Jannatun lives in a small village of Panchagarh with her aunt and grandparents. Her parents separated when she was a baby and left to start new families of their own. Her grandfather, Kasir Ul, takes care of her and depends on her grandmother, who works on fields as a day laborer to provide for the family.

Sadikul Islam, Class 1

Baruapara Government Primary School

Sadikul and his sister live in a small village of Panchagarh with their mother and grandparents. His father left them when he was a baby and does not keep in touch. His mother, Sefali, takes care of them and depends on his grandfather, who works on farms as a day laborer to provide for the family.

Scholarship Eligibility

Only students who are currently enrolled in Government Primary Schools and fall under any
of the following criteria are eligible to apply
for scholarships

Disabled Father

Student's father is physically unable to work

Single Mother

Student's father is deceased or has abandoned the family

Orphan

Both parents are deceased or have abandoned the child


The Uber for Scholarships

A platform connecting the world with financially struggling students
in Government Primary Schools of Bangladesh

Monthly received scholarship details in the AlterYouth app

Transfer directly

Your scholarship is transferred to your student's mother automatically through mobile banking.

Attendance and report card in the AlterYouth app

Get school reports

View attendance data and report cards from your student's school, until completion of Class 5.

Student with her graduation certificate

Ensure a literate citizen

Your scholarship continues until completion of class 5, when your student achieves literacy.
